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
A Summary of Metal Finishing - Typically, metal finishing is essential for appearance and for clean-room application. It is one of the more popular solutions simply because of its utility in increasing the original attractiveness of the item, for instance, automobile parts, kitchenware or motorcycle parts. What's more, a great many clean-rooms need a lustrous finish in order to minimize the perviousness of the material which may cause dust to gather and contaminate. An example of this application might be in vacuum chambers. There are actually various means to finish metals, and we'll have a look at a few of the steps involved. Metals can be polished chemically, electromechanically, with purpose made buffing machines, or manually. A special buffing paste or compound is generally applied, that may consist of d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, because of its mediocre thermal conductivity, relatively high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time intensive. On the contrary, items manufactured from non-ferrous metal tend to be receptive to buffing, as these need the least amount of processes.
If a high processing quality will not be important, quicker pad speeds could be used. A lower pad speed is required should a quality mirror finish is necessary. Finishing buffs covered with compound will be very much affected by specific pressure on the buffing pad. The level of the surface pressure may be accelerated to a definite extent, but overreaching the perfect amount of force not just cuts down the quality of treatment, but in addition can worsen effectiveness, can cause wear to the component, and there's moreover an evident heating up of the work-pieces, because of friction. When working thin pieces, it's raised heat (and a corresponding flexibility of the metal) that will usually cause parts to flex, bend or warp. In general, it requires a trained technician to take into consideration each one of these things to both prevent damage to the metal part and to perform the task adequately. For you to appreciably improve the quality of the completed finish, the buffing operation really should be done with a lot less power and not as much pressure in order to finally deliver a surface area devoid of scores or marks due to the the finishing process, therefore ending up with a fantastic mirror finish.
